The modern healthcare landscape is currently facing a dual challenge: an aging population with increasingly complex medical needs and a critical shortage of frontline healthcare providers. Within this context, the Associate of Science in Nursing (ASN) has emerged as a cornerstone of the medical workforce. By providing a streamlined yet rigorous pathway into the nursing profession, the ASN degree serves as a vital bridge between aspiring caregivers and a healthcare system in desperate need of their expertise. However, the role of the ASN-prepared nurse is not without its evolving challenges. There is a growing movement within the healthcare industry, often referred to as "BSN in 10," which encourages or requires nurses to obtain a bachelor's degree within a certain timeframe after hiring. Research suggests that higher proportions of BSN-prepared nurses in hospital settings are linked to lower patient mortality rates and improved outcomes. Consequently, the ASN is increasingly viewed as the first step in a lifelong educational journey rather than a final destination. Many institutions now offer seamless "RN-to-BSN" transition programs, allowing nurses to work while they advance their theoretical knowledge and leadership skills.
